Hi folks, Just got this chip and it's the muts nuts! Fitting with the solderless kit was really easy. Had a few problems at first finding the bios I wanted (evoxM7) and then a few more problems getting the bios onto the chip. Turned out to be the DVD drive in my XBOX that didnt like certain types of media. Thought my experience might help others, so... to get the bios on I did this: Follow chip instalation instructions to the letter and BACKUP YOUR EPROM ! Set up xbox FTP settings on xenium first *(File Transfer Protocol, use Google if you need help) default user is xbox default pw is xbox give it an unused local address within your network, lets assume 192.168.1.8 Connect to it through home network using default settings and the local address you gave it e.g. "ftp://xbox:xbox@192.168.1.8" You can use windows explorer for this, just type the address into the address bar. MAKE A BACKUP of the xbox C: and E: on PC Create a new directory on the xbox C: called 'evoxbios'and ftp the bios across into it (drag and drop with windows explorer). copy evox.ini and evoxdash.xbe to root of c: skins (if you have them) go in c:\skin On Xenium OS 'Add new launch item' from 'flash' wait a few seconds. Select C:\ and then select evoxbios folder and then the bios file itself. Give it a name, Choose an led colour for it (external led mount is a good idea, this way you always know when your chip is on) launch new bios and your done. All you have to do then is find a recordable media your xbox likes. I have the Philips DVD xbox drive and Sony DVD-R DMR47N2 works for me. I have to admit this was a little more difficult than I expected, mostly due to the crappy DVD drive in the xbox. Any question, I will do my best to help. I have installed a xenium ice chip on my xbox and all I want to do at the moment is play one of my regular games (i have not even made backups yet) and I can't find out how to play the game. I get the XENIUM OS v2.0 menu...am I missing something? Let me know, and thanks in advance.
zer0c00l, Ok, goto the Xenium OS 2.0 menu and click on the first button. Then goto "add ___" (can't rember what its called but I think its the first option. After you should see three options. The one furthest to the left should say TSOP. Click that and if your harddrive isn't screwed up then it should say something like name it something. Name it whatever you want. After that then just make sure your harddrive is locked and then boot that one and not your "hacked bios". It should work now. PM if you have any problems. Good luck.
